titleOfInvention |
Controlled cure aliphatic laminating adhesive using non-migrating blocking agents for organometallic catalysts |
abstract |
A two component polyurethane adhesive composition having one or more polyols as a first component and one or more isocyanates as a second component. The composition also comprises a catalyst and a hydroxyalkyl-8-hydroxy quinoline blocking agent to delay the initial part of the curing reaction. The blocking agent links to the adhesive matrix during cure. The composition provides long open time, improved wet out of the substrates to be bonded, a rapid cure rate and bonding of the blocking agent to the cured adhesive matrix. The adhesive is useful to bond layers of a flexible food pouch sheet. Also a flexible food pouch made using the adhesive. |
